    Default Husband Gone to India, How to Get Title of House in North Carolina

    My question involves divorce in the State of: North Carolina NC

    I have been married for ten years to an Indian citizen who has a green card. He has now returned to his home country and has no plans to come back to the USA.

    We signed a separation agreement three years ago, where it is established that I get to keep the house and pay the mortgage, and he is supposed to do everything required to get the deed transferred to me. I never got a divorce, as we were back together on and off and kept close. But now he is gone for good, apparently with the intent of marrying somebody in India because his family wants him to have children in his home country (we have no children).

    I am now very concerned about being able to get title of my house. Can I get the deed transferred to my name only using the S.A.? Is it necessary for him to come back to the USA to to finalize a transfer of the house deed? And if it is necessary for him to be here, and he refuses to come, what can I do?     Default Re: Husband Gone to India, How to Get Title of House in North Carolina

    Divorce him, have the house awarded to you in the divorce, and have language included in the judgment consistent with your state's law so that you can obtain title even if he doesn't sign a deed. (In many states, the judgment could include a clause to the effect that the divorce judgment can be recorded in lieu of a deed signed by your ex. A divorce lawyer can guide you through the process for your state, if different.)
